One critical component in solar energy storage and distribution is the Power Combiner Cabinet, also known as the PV combiner box or solar array combiner. This cabinet consolidates electrical currents from multiple solar panel arrays, ensuring the system operates efficiently . With the growing adoption of solar power, efficient energy management has become crucial for maximizing the performance of photovoltaic (PV) systems. These cabinets act as the "traffic controllers" for energy storage systems (ESS), managing currents, voltages, and safety protocols. [PDF Version]
